keil c51单片机教程 keil软件编程提示错误,求解决…… 想知道这些都...

刚开始学英飞凌单片机(Xe164F),用keil软件来编译,编译出错,显示(SYSCON0没有定义),SYSCON0是单..._百度知道
刚开始学英飞凌单片机(Xe164F),用keil软件来编译,编译出错,显示(SYSCON0没有定义),SYSCON0是单...
刚开始学英飞凌单片机(Xe164F),用keil软件来编译,编译出错,显示(SYSCON0没有定义),SYSCON0是单片机里的一个寄存器,不是变量,怎么会要定义呢?我已经包含了它的头文件了(Xe164F.h),有懂的大侠告诉下,非常感谢了!!
1编译出错的提示,不可以都信的。2如果提示是正确的话,那么alpache的回答就能解决你的问题。3如果提示是错误的话,那么你就得好好查查你的程序了。编译的多个错误会导致不同的提示。也就是说错误之间是会相互影响的。4建议你去keil的网站去看看,还有要多看keil的帮助文件。对进步是有帮助的。
其他类似问题
为您推荐:
其他2条回答
在头文件加这个 sfr SYCON0=0X8f;//0x8f是寄存器地址,你查下手册吧。sfr是定义寄存器的关键字
我也在学习英飞凌 我现在只有单片机 不知道他可以用什么编程软件
keil可以编程吗
等待您来回答
下载知道APP
随时随地咨询
出门在外也不愁热门版块:
keil中如何修改.h文件,我在reg51.h中编写一个sbitP10=P1^0;可是编译的时候还是提示错误,为什么?求教高手,谢谢。
keil中如何修改.h文件,我在reg51.h中编写一个sbitP10=P1^0;可是编译的时候还是提示错误,为什么?求教高手,谢谢。
(27.74 KB, 下载次数: 0)
12:49 上传
没有包含头文件
没有包含头文件
這個 不用改 。h的文件的吧 直接给个定义不行吗& &或者自己再创一个.H的文件&&51的文件最好不要改&&改了以后&&你再做程序的时候& &p10都是sbit了 你的&&p10就不能用了
看你的左侧工程里面没有把头文件包含进去正常的是我这样的
(19.23 KB, 下载次数: 0)
18:38 上传
站长推荐 /2
Powered by您所在的位置: &
2.2.2 Keil C51 单片机软件开发系统的整体结构
2.2.2 Keil C51 单片机软件开发系统的整体结构
华清远见嵌入式培训中心/袁东
电子工业出版社
《51单片机应用开发实战手册》第2章51单片机软硬件开发环境,本章将对如何建立51 单片机的软硬件开发环境进行介绍,另外还将详细介绍如何基于Keil C51+ Proteus实现单片机软件仿真的过程。本节为大家介绍Keil C51 单片机软件开发系统的整体结构。
2.2.2 Keil C51 单片机软件开发系统的整体结构
C51 工具包的整体结构,如图2.1 所示,其中uVision 与Ishell 分别是C51 for Windows和for Dos 的集成开发环境(IDE),可以完成编辑、编译、连接、调试、仿真等整个开发流程。开发人员可用IDE 本身或其他编辑器编辑C 或汇编源文件。然后分别由C51 及A51 编译器编译生成目标文件(.OBJ)。目标文件可由LIB51 创建生成库文件,也可以与库文件一起经BL51 连接定位生成绝对目标文件(.ABS)。ABS文件由OH51 转换成标准的Hex 文件,以供调试器dScope51 或tScope51 使用进行源代码级调试,也可由仿真器使用直接对目标板进行调试,也可以直接写入程序存储器(如EPROM)中。
图2.1 C51工具包结构图
【责任编辑: TEL:(010)】&&&&&&
关于&&&&的更多文章
这本书是写给程序员和项目经理的。作者结合自身的丰富成长历程,
本书描述了黑客用默默无闻的行动为数字世界照亮了一条道路的故事。
《Android 4 游戏入门经典(第3版)》将赋予您惊人的灵
本书这一卷是介绍构建面向对象的联网与并发中间件的开
本书是原谷歌资深面试官的经验之作,层层紧扣程序员面
本书全面介绍了Windows Server 2003 R2中最常用的各种服务,包括域名服务、动态IP地址服务、Windows名称服务、活动目录服务、Web
51CTO旗下网站热门版块:
用keil3编程提示说有一个错误和 错误: 无法执行
ORG& &&&00H
& && && && && & JMP& &&&START
& && && && && & ORG& &&&03H
& && && && && & JMP& &&&EXT0
& && &&&MOV& &&&IE,#B
& && &&&MOV& &&&IP,#B
& && && && && & MOV& &&&TCON,#B
& && &&&MOV& &&&P1,#0FEH
& && && && && & JMP& &&&SHINE
& && &&&MOV& &&&R2,#5
& && &&&MOV& &&&P0,#0FEH
& && && && && & CALL& & DELAY
& && && && && & MOV& &&&P0,#0FFH
& && && && && & CALL& & DELAY
& && && && && & DJNZ& & R2,LOOP
& && && && && & RETI
& && &&&MOV& &&&R3,#20
& && &&&MOV& &&&R4,#20
& && &&&MOV& &&&R5,#248
& && && && && & DJNZ& & R5,$
& && && && && & DJNZ& & R4,D2
& && && && && & DJNZ& & R3,D1
& && && && && & RET
& && && && && & END
最后出现&&错误: 无法执行 'C:\Keil\C51\BIN\A51.EXE 请帮忙看下程序是不是有错误,我自己检查过但是没有看出问题
助理工程师
程序有问题没有头文件& &
程序有问题没有头文件
头文件是什么,汇编语言好像可以不要头文件?谢谢你的回答
汇编,你建立项目和工程的时候,你保存时文件名后缀是不是ASM?
高级工程师
汇编么有头文件,
你就写个最简单的程序看有错没,
如果还有那就是设置的问题了
汇编么有头文件,
你就写个最简单的程序看有错没,
如果还有那就是设置的问题了
帮忙发一个最简单的。这个程序是我在书上抄的
汇编,你建立项目和工程的时候,你保存时文件名后缀是不是ASM?
是ASM,我换了几个程序,都只提示有一个错误。无法执行。
楼主,你这个问题解决了没有?我也遇到了这个问题,一直解决不了,怎么办
无法执行 'C:\Keil\C51\BIN\A51.EXE,看来配置还有点问题?
首先你保存的文件是否为asm文件,这是软件汇编器不能执行的问题,软件是否已经破解
站长推荐 /2
Powered bykeil C编程时 定义整形变量提示溢出错误
keil C编程时 我可以定义很多无符号变量(uchar xx),但定义不了正型变量(uint),一定义整形变量就提示溢出错误*** ERROR L107: ADDRESS SPACE OVERFLOW不知道什么原因!(uchar和uint已经宏定义了)
10-05-03 & 发布}

我要回帖

更多关于 keil c51单片机教程 的文章

更多推荐

版权声明:文章内容来源于网络,版权归原作者所有,如有侵权请点击这里与我们联系,我们将及时删除。

点击添加站长微信